After more than a decade of marriage, SNL star Kenan Thompson and his wife Christina Evangeline have called it quits and according to the Daily Mail, they will share custody of their two children.
The 44-year-old comedian – who shares seven-year-old Georgia and three-year-old Gianna with his estranged wife – filed the documents in New York last month after announcing their split in April.
Kenan and Christina have agreed to share 50/50 custody as they are still living close to each other in the Big Apple to make the custody agreement easier, especially for the kids, according to sources from TMZ on Wednesday.
Their insiders claim that the split between the couple married for 11 years, 15 total as a couple, happened due to the former couple growing apart as the years in their relationship progressed.
According to TMZ’s sources back in April, the two had actually been separated for over a year as they co-parent their two daughters.
The two grew apart over time but are still able to remain great friends as they co-parent according to the publication at the time.

Kenan Thompson is an American actor and comedian. He has been a cast member of the NBC sketch comedy series Saturday Night Live since 2003, making him the longest-tenured cast member in the show’s history. He was also the first regular cast member born after the show’s premiere in 1975. He currently stars on the NBC sitcom Kenan, which premiered in 2021.
Thompson began his acting career in the early 1990s, and was an original cast member of Nickelodeon’s sketch comedy series All That, where he often collaborated with co-star Kel Mitchell. In 1996, they began starring in their own sitcom Kenan & Kel (1996–2000). Thompson also had roles in The Mighty Ducks franchise, Good Burger, and as the title character in the 2004 film Fat Albert.
He has been nominated four times for a Primetime Emmy Award for his work on SNL, winning once. He is ranked at No. 88 on VH1’s 100 Greatest Teen Stars.
